Output d230b13d57473df74473b1e43b692adfed55d391c2640d5d806e696a76af496a:3

value
170323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afb13c4773e765bc24003089fb2d0aacb69e02ff OP_EQUAL
address
3HhzVefAgKAEjVjbLGUPmUJEb4H4nv38LT
transaction
d230b13d57473df74473b1e43b692adfed55d391c2640d5d806e696a76af496a
spent
true